Garah is a town in north western New South Wales, Australia. The town is in the Moree Plains Shire local government area. At the 2016 census, Garah and the surrounding area had a population of 306.

History

The name of the town is an Aboriginal word meaning long or a long distance.The Garah railway station was open between 1913 and 1974.A branch of the Bank of New South Wales was opened in Garah in January 1919.The Presbyterian church in Garah was officially opened on Sunday 21 April 1929 by the Right Reverend A. P. Camerson, church Moderator.
